Q1: What distinguishes familial from acquired hyperlipidemia? A: Genetic mutations affecting LDL receptor function. Autosomal dominant inheritance patterns. Severely elevated cholesterol from childhood. Tendon xanthomas indicating long-standing disease. Early cardiovascular events in affected families. These features distinguish familial forms.
Q2: How do specialized therapies treat genetic lipid disorders? A: Microsomal triglyceride transfer protein inhibition reducing secretion. ApoB antisense oligonucleotides limiting particle production. ANGPTL3 antibodies enhancing lipoprotein clearance. LDL apheresis physically removing cholesterol. Gene therapy correcting underlying defects. These therapies treat genetic disorders.
